During the drilling in deep wells and ultra-deep wells, non-uniform casing wear occurs due to the frequent contact between the drill pipe and the casing. While severe casing wear will lead to the reduction of casing internal pressure strength, this becomes a threat to drilling safety.According to the sleeve's property, based on the elastic-plastic theory of the thick wall cylinder, this critical discussed the sleeve's wear. According to drilling site's condition, selected the related experimental facilities, simulated sleeve's internal pressure test and compared it with finite element analysis, got the related property of sleeve's wear.As well, the article discussed the sleeve's internal pressure strength, analyzed the relation between the stress and wearing capacity. Choose some full-scale sleeve's blasting test data published and compared it with the bursting pressure formula data. Current classical model can not predict the actual casing strength. Accordingly, the research on the law of the effect of material yield strength ratio on the burst strength of tubing and casing offers a new and more precise calculation model of tubing-casing's resistance to internal burst. The comparison between the calculated and measured burst strength indicates that this model is good in calculating casing burst strength and can represent the actual burst strength, therefore it provides references to improve casing design.
